By Component Type
Ignition Coil:
The ignition coil serves as a vital component in the ignition system, converting the battery's low voltage into the high voltage required to ignite the air-fuel mixture in the combustion chamber. The demand for ignition coils is driven by their crucial role in ensuring efficient engine performance and optimal fuel combustion. As vehicles become more technologically advanced, the ignition coil is evolving with enhanced features, including smart ignition coils that provide real-time data to the engine control units. The increasing adoption of high-performance engines and turbocharged vehicles further fuels the demand for advanced ignition coils, thereby boosting the segment's growth within the automotive ignition system market.
Spark Plug:
Spark plugs are fundamental components in the ignition system, providing the spark necessary to ignite the fuel-air mixture in the engine's cylinders. Their performance significantly impacts fuel efficiency and overall engine functionality. The automotive industry's shift towards more fuel-efficient engines, including those utilizing direct injection technology, is propelling the spark plug market forward. Innovations such as iridium and platinum-coated spark plugs are gaining traction due to their durability and efficiency, leading to longer service intervals. As a result, the spark plug segment is expected to witness steady growth, driven by the increasing demand for reliable and high-performance ignition solutions.

Ignition Control Module:
The ignition control module plays a critical role in managing the ignition timing and ensuring optimal engine performance. As vehicles become more complex and the demand for improved fuel efficiency rises, the importance of sophisticated ignition control systems increases. The ignition control module adjusts the timing based on various engine parameters, enhancing combustion efficiency and reducing emissions. The growing emphasis on environmental sustainability and regulations regarding emissions is stimulating advancements in ignition control technology, thereby driving the growth of this segment within the automotive ignition system market.
Distributor:
The distributor is a traditional component in ignition systems that directs high voltage from the ignition coil to the appropriate cylinder. While modern vehicles are increasingly adopting distributor-less ignition systems, the distributor segment still holds relevance in the aftermarket sector and in certain vehicle models. The demand for historical and classic vehicles is contributing to a sustained need for distributors, particularly in the automotive restoration market. Additionally, some manufacturers are focusing on enhancing distributor designs to improve reliability and performance, ensuring that this segment continues to play a role in the automotive ignition systems landscape.

By Ignition Type
Conventional Ignition System:
The conventional ignition system segment primarily includes traditional ignition systems that rely on mechanical components to generate the spark for fuel combustion. Despite the advancements in ignition technology, conventional systems remain prevalent in older vehicle models and lower-end vehicles. This segment is expected to experience steady demand, particularly in the aftermarket sector, where replacement parts are needed for maintenance and repair. Manufacturers are focusing on enhancing the durability and reliability of conventional ignition systems to meet the needs of consumers seeking cost-effective solutions. As vehicles gradually transition to more advanced ignition types, this segment will continue to play a role in the overall market landscape.
Electronic Ignition System:
The electronic ignition system is increasingly becoming the standard in modern vehicles due to its superior performance and reliability compared to conventional systems. Electronic ignition systems utilize electronic components to control ignition timing and improve fuel efficiency, making them essential for today's high-performance engines. With the growing emphasis on reducing emissions and enhancing fuel economy, the demand for electronic ignition systems is expected to rise significantly. Manufacturers are continuously innovating to develop advanced electronic ignition technologies that integrate with engine management systems, catering to the automotive industry's evolving needs and regulatory requirements.
